Aluminum Property Tags: The Long-lasting Option for the Nation
Finding dependable asset identification in Kenya's harsh environments can be a trial. Common methods frequently break down due to exposure with UV rays and rust. That’s why aluminum asset tags are quickly becoming the preferred solution. This delivers exceptional protection against discoloration, harm, and the impact of the regional climate. Moreover, they are straightforward to attach and can survive physical stress.
Consider the upsides:
- Enhanced longevity
- Outstanding element proofing
- Clear labeling through years of exposure
- Economical solution in the future

Enhancing Asset Management Services in Kenya
To achieve optimal efficiency from your asset tagging services in Kenya, numerous best practices should be followed . First , a thorough assessment of your assets is crucial , categorizing them by type and worth . Subsequently , choosing a durable asset tag substance that can endure the local climate is imperative. In addition, utilizing a unique identification system that prevents repetition is paramount . Lastly , frequent asset inspections and training for staff are highly advised. Consider also using QR code technology for enhanced scanning and documentation .
- Perform an asset catalog .
- Select suitable asset tag materials .
- Establish a dependable tagging system.
- Arrange routine asset appraisals.
- Train staff's workers.
